How to install it
- Download the Pristine Streaming installation file to your Android phone or tablet.
- Open the downloaded .apk file.
- Android may ask you to allow your browser or Files app to install apps from this source. Tap Settings, allow permission for that app, then return. Installation will usually continue automatically. If you are not comfortable changing this one permission, this beta test may not be for you.
- When Android asks Install this app? or Update this app?, tap Install or Update.
- Google Play Protect may then display App scan recommended. This is expected for a private beta installed directly from Pristine rather than through Google Play.
If you see “App scan recommended”
“Play Protect hasn't seen this app before” does not mean that Google has found anything harmful. It means this private test build has not yet been seen through the normal Google Play distribution process.
Tap More details on the screen shown below.
After expanding More details, choose Install without scanning.
Once installation has finished, open Pristine and sign in with your normal Pristine Classical account.
